Every automobile proprietor eventually encounters vehicle issues, whether major repair work or small hassles. Recognizing one of the most common car issues and exactly how to resolve them can conserve disappointment, time, and money. Here's a thorough guide to the leading car troubles and their services.



  1. Engine Check Light Activation. The Issue:. The check engine light brightens when the car's analysis system identifies a concern. This could range from a loosened gas cap to engine or discharges troubles.


The Option:. Use an OBD-II scanner or go to a service center to diagnose the exact reason. Address issues quickly to stay clear of intensifying the problem. Straightforward repairs, like tightening up the gas cap, can settle the light in many cases, but persistent problems may call for professional interest.

  1. Used Brake Pads. The Issue:. Brakes are a safety-critical component. Gradually, brake pads use down, leading to squeaking sounds, decreased quiting power, or grinding noises.


The Remedy:. Examine your brakes routinely. Change brake pads at the very first sign of wear to avoid damages to the calipers or blades. A routine brake solution every 12,000-- 15,000 miles helps preserve ideal efficiency.

  1. Poor Fuel Economic Climate. The Concern:. An unexpected decrease in gas efficiency can arise from filthy air filters, incorrect tire pressure, or stopping working sensing units like the oxygen sensing unit.


The Remedy:. Make certain tires are correctly blown up and replace air filters as needed. If gas economic climate doesn't improve, have the vehicle examined for sensor or injector issues. Regular tune-ups can prevent long-term problems.

  1. Battery Problems. The Concern:. Dead or weak batteries can leave you stranded, typically as a result of age, deterioration, or parasitic drains from electronic devices left on.


The Option:. Examine the battery's charge level and clean the terminals to get rid of deterioration. Replace the battery every 3-- 5 years or earlier if it struggles to begin the vehicle. A mobile jump starter is a handy tool for emergency situations.

  1. Transmission Issues. The Problem:. Difficult changes, slipping gears, or postponed velocity signal transmission problem. This is among the extra expensive fixings if not attended to quickly.


The Remedy:. Monitor and replace transmission liquid based on your car's upkeep timetable. If you observe signs, seek advice from a mechanic promptly to stay clear of extensive damages. Early medical diagnosis can often conserve thousands in repair services.

  1. Overheating Engine. The Issue:. An overheating engine can result from reduced coolant degrees, a malfunctioning thermostat, or a defective radiator.


The Option:. Maintain coolant levels covered up and examine the cooling system regularly for clogs or leaks. In the occasion of overheating, draw over, allow the engine cool, and never open up the radiator cap while the engine is hot.

  1. Guiding Wheel Resonances. The Problem:. Vibrations in the guiding wheel might show alignment issues, unbalanced tires, or worn suspension components.


The Remedy:. Obtain your wheels straightened and balanced at normal periods. Check suspension components, such as sphere joints and link rods, during routine maintenance. Address vibrations quickly to ensure security and convenience while driving.

  1. Exhaust System Sound or Odor. The Problem:. A loud exhaust or a visible smell of gas might signify a leak or a stopping working catalytic converter.


The Solution:. Have the exhaust system evaluated for holes or rust. Repair services might consist of replacing a section of the pipe or the catalytic converter. Routine emissions testing can capture these problems early.

  1. Tire Tear and put on. The Concern:. Irregular tire wear can reduce grip and safety and security, often triggered by inappropriate alignment or underinflation.


The Remedy:. Rotate tires every 5,000-- 7,000 miles and inspect pressure monthly. Replace tires when step depth ends up being shallow to keep road security and performance.

  1. Ignition Troubles. The Concern:. Problem starting the vehicle or a misfiring engine usually aims to used trigger plugs or a stopping working ignition coil.


The Remedy:. Change trigger plugs as recommended by the supplier. For ignition coil problems, consult a mechanic for a medical diagnosis and replacement.

Protecting Against Automobile Problems: Trick Tips. Adhere To Normal Upkeep: Stay with your automobile's upkeep routine, consisting of oil modifications, filter replacements, and fluid checks. Examine Belts and Pipes: Search for signs of splits, leaks, or wear to avoid abrupt breakdowns. Screen Warning Lighting: Never ever disregard control panel warning lights; they're your cars and truck's means of signifying an issue. Usage Top Quality Parts: Purchase OEM or premium aftermarket components for integrity. Partner with a Relied On Service Center.
